NameLovefield  Xexclude from comparisonTypesense  Xexclude from comparisonVelocityDB  Xexclude from comparison
DescriptionEmbeddable relational database for web apps written in pure JavaScriptA typo-tolerant, in-memory search engine optimized for instant search-as-you-type experiences and developer productivityA .NET Object Database that can be embedded/distributed and extended to a graph data model (VelocityGraph)
Primary database modelRelational DBMSSearch engineGraph DBMS
Object oriented DBMS
